dmtx.net
当前位置:首页 >> myBAtis中liststring >>

myBAtis中liststring

参数用map insert into table select #{key1}, #{key2}, #{item.value}调用方法 Map map = new HashMap();map.put("key1", value1);map.put("key2", value2);map.put("list", list);mapper.insert(map);

通过Integer和String的构造函数注入,具体的字段名称自己对好入座

的确可以封成map传入啊; 多项删除的时候,例如传入ids=[1,2,3,4,5] controler: Map map = new HashMap(); map.put("ids",ids); mapper: public void deleteByMultipe(@Param("map")Map map); mapper.xml: delete from oa_user u where u.id in ...

的确可以封成map传入啊; 多项删除的时候,例如传入ids=[1,2,3,4,5] controler: Map map = new HashMap(); map.put("ids",ids); mapper: public void deleteByMultipe(@Param("map")Map map); mapper.xml: delete from oa_user u where u.id in ...

的确可以封成map传入啊;多项删除的时候,例如传入ids=[1,2,3,4,5]controler:Map map = new HashMap();map.put("ids",ids);mapper:public void deleteByMultipe(@Param("map")Map map);mapper.xml:deletefrom oa_user uwhere u.id in#{id}

基本概念WHERE id=1 OR id=10 OR id=16 在查询条件中,查询条件定义成一个sql片段,需要修改sql片段 如图所示 案例: 1.创建测试类@Testpublic void findUserList() throws Exception{SqlSessionFactory sqlSessionFactory = SqlSessionFactoryU...

解决方法:如果确认是单条数据,可以直接 Object? ***(**); 。没有封装成对象时,默认返回的是List这样的数据。Dao接口:List list(Integer id);SQL:。 拓展: 1、MyBatis 本是apache的一个开源项目iBatis, 2010年这个项目由apache software fou...

select * from student 这是mybatis的sqlMap映射文件配置sql的语句。接收的时候直接是 public List selectAll() { SqlSession session = sqlSessionFactory.openSession(); List list = session.selectList("selectAll"); return list; } 这是d...

众所周知,mybatis的传入参数可以是各种Java的基本数据类型:包含int,String,Date等。基本数据类型作为传参,只能传入一个。通过#{参数名} 即可获取传入的值 ,复杂数据类型:包含JAVA实体类、Map。通过#{属性名}或#{map的KeyName}即可获取传入...

看定义的XML中的来写参数

网站首页 | 网站地图
All rights reserved Powered by www.dmtx.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com